; #SECTION# SCRIPT OVERVIEW
; -------------------------------------------------------------------------------------------------------------------------------
;
; This script provides a powerful and user-friendly interface for performing complex image search and automation tasks.
; It acts as a control panel for the high-performance ImageSearch UDF, allowing you to visually configure, execute,
; and log search operations without writing complex code. It is designed for tasks ranging from simple automation
; to advanced botting and UI testing.
;
; -------------------------------------------------------------------------------------------------------------------------------
; #SECTION# FIRST-TIME SETUP
; -------------------------------------------------------------------------------------------------------------------------------
;
; Before you can start a search, you need to provide the images you want to find.
;
; 1. RUN THE SCRIPT: The main window will appear. On the right side, you will see 12 empty "Image Target" slots.
;
; 2. CREATE AN IMAGE: Click the "Create" button next to slot #1.
;
; 3. CAPTURE THE REGION: The script window will hide. Your mouse cursor will turn into a crosshair.
;    Click and drag a rectangle around the object on the screen you want to find. When you release the mouse button,
;    a bitmap image named "Search_1.bmp" will be saved in the same directory as the script.
;
; 4. PREVIEW UPDATES: The image you just captured will now appear in the preview panel for slot #1.
;
; 5. REPEAT: Repeat this process for any other images you need to find (up to 12).
;
; -------------------------------------------------------------------------------------------------------------------------------
; #SECTION# GUI ELEMENT GUIDE
; -------------------------------------------------------------------------------------------------------------------------------
;
; === Image Targets (Right Panel) ===
;   - Checkbox (1-12): Tick the box next to an image to include it in the next search operation.
;   - Create Button: Click to capture a screen region and save it as the image for that slot.
;   - Image Preview: Shows the image that will be searched for. It displays a placeholder if the .bmp file doesn't exist.
;
; === Configuration -> Search Mode (Top-Left) ===
;   - [ ] Multi Search (All at once):
;       - If UNCHECKED (Single Mode - Default): The script searches for selected images one by one, in order.
;       - If CHECKED (Multi Mode): The script searches for ALL selected images in a single, highly efficient operation.
;         It will find the FIRST available match from the list of selected images.
;
;   - [ ] Find All Occurrences:
;       - If UNCHECKED (Default): The search stops as soon as the first match is found.
;       - If CHECKED: The search will find EVERY instance of the selected image(s) on the screen.
;
;   - [ ] Wait for Image Found:
;       - If CHECKED: The script will repeatedly search for the image until it is found or the "Timeout" value is reached.
;
;   - [ ] Use Tolerance:
;       - If CHECKED: Allows for inexact matches. The "Tolerance" value (0-255) determines how much color variation is allowed.
;
;   - [ ] Use Custom Area:
;       - If CHECKED: The search will be restricted to the coordinates defined in the "Search Area" group box.
;       - If UNCHECKED: The search will be performed on the entire screen.
;
;   - [ ] Enable DLL Debug:
;       - If CHECKED: The raw output from the DLL, including detailed debug info, will be printed in the Activity Log.
;         Useful for advanced troubleshooting.
;
; === Configuration -> Parameters ===
;   - Timeout (ms): The maximum time (in milliseconds) to wait when "Wait for Image Found" is enabled.
;   - Tolerance: A number from 0 (exact match) to 255 (very loose match). A good starting value is 10-20.
;   - Delay (ms): The time (in milliseconds) to pause after performing an action (like a click) on a found image.
;
; === Configuration -> Search Area ===
;   - Left, Top, Right, Bottom: The pixel coordinates of the rectangular search area.
;   - Select Area Button: A convenient tool to draw a rectangle on the screen with your mouse to automatically fill in these coordinates.
;
; === Configuration -> Actions on Found ===
;   - [ ] Move Mouse: If checked, the mouse cursor will move to the location of the found image.
;   - Click (None / Single / Double): Choose the mouse action to perform after the image is found. The click will happen at the
;     coordinates of the found image (center or top-left, depending on UDF settings).
;
; === Main Action Buttons ===
;   - Start Search: Begins the search operation using all the currently selected settings.
;   - Select All: Checks all 12 image target boxes.
;   - Deselect All: Unchecks all 12 image target boxes.
;
; === Bottom Panels ===
;   - Activity Log: Displays a timestamped log of all actions, search results, and errors.
;   - System Information: Shows details about your OS, AutoIt version, and the specific ImageSearch DLL being used.
;   - Status Bar: Provides real-time feedback on the script's current state (e.g., "Ready", "Searching...", "Search complete").
;
; -------------------------------------------------------------------------------------------------------------------------------
; #SECTION# WORKFLOW EXAMPLES
; -------------------------------------------------------------------------------------------------------------------------------
;
;   Scenario 1: Click a "Login" button that might be in one of two different styles.
;   --------------------------------------------------------------------------------
;   1. Create "Search_1.bmp" of the first login button style.
;   2. Create "Search_2.bmp" of the second login button style.
;   3. Check the boxes for images 1 and 2.
;   4. Check "Multi Search" (to find whichever appears first).
;   5. Set "Actions on Found" to "Single" click.
;   6. Click "Start Search". The script will find the first available login button and click it.
;
;   Scenario 2: Count how many gold coin icons are visible inside a game window.
;   --------------------------------------------------------------------------------
;   1. Create "Search_1.bmp" of a single gold coin icon.
;   2. Check the box for image 1.
;   3. Uncheck "Multi Search".
;   4. Check "Find All Occurrences".
;   5. Check "Use Custom Area" and use the "Select Area" button to draw a box around the game window.
;   6. Set "Actions on Found" to "None" for the click action.
;   7. Click "Start Search". The Activity Log will show "Found X match(es)" where X is the number of coins.
;
